Do I need to travel to Peru for a legal matter?
Not necessarily. Client communication, legal assessment and case coordination are provided remotely from Lima, Peru. When the procedure permits representation, the required acts may be carried out through a consular power of attorney, a consular public deed, a foreign notarial power or another legally applicable instrument.

What is a consular power of attorney for use in Peru?
A consular power of attorney is a representation instrument granted before the relevant Peruvian consulate. Its wording must contain the authority required for the specific act and comply with the requirements of the receiving notary, SUNARP, RENIEC, court, bank or competent Peruvian authority.
